The Austronesian Comparative Dictionary

*biqut curved, crooked, bent

PAN biqut curved, crooked, bent

Form.
Kavalan biut bend a stick fixed at one end, as a trap pole
WMP
Malay biaŋ-biut zigzag; sticking out in this direction and that
Tontemboan wiʔut crooked, slanting, askew; bent, twisted, of a knife or hoe blade, of the hands, feet or legs of animals or people
